THE NELSON MEETING PACIFIC SLOPE WINS THE REDWOOD MEMORIAL. .. 3y Telegraph.—Press Aaßociatlon. Nelson, March 6. The Nelson Jockey Club's meeting whs concluded to-day in-lino weather, ihere was. a largo attendance. The (otalisator receipts for' the day ivere .Cl-1,53-1, moleing .!;2i), 119 for the meeting, an increase of ,£BOBB on last yew's total of .£21,031. TROTTING THE TIMARU MEETING, ! By Telegraph—l'wjs Association. . ' .Timaru,'March G. The Timarn Trotting Club's Meeting iviis held in'beautiful v.eatlier. There, was a large attendance. The totalizator turnover was .£10,921 JO*.', us compared with .£13,751 last year, und the previous record, of £Vt,%l '10*. in 1(117. Jiesulb:-.
